git命令入门
2012-07-27 12:25
267 查看
来自 : http://blog.csdn.net/sfrysh/article/details/5956771
主题一 基本使用
1:下载 :git clone ***
2:本地与服务器端同步 :git pull
3:本地的状态查询:git status
4:本地修改同步至服务器端 :git commit -a -m "log_message" (-a是提交所有改动,-m是加入log信息)
5:本地修改上传至服务器端 :git push
主题二 分支
1:git branch 查看所有分支
2:git branch branch_0.1 master 从主分支master创建branch_0.1分支
3:git branch -m branch_0.1 branch_1.0 将branch_0.1重命名为branch_1.0
4:git checkout branch_1.0/master 切换到branch_1.0/master分支
小窍门:3与4的一步实现方式为:git checkout -b branch_1.0 master
5:git rebase branch_1.0(前提假设已git checkout master)
在branch_1.0与master分叉处后master的变更append至branch_1.0(较难理解)
6:git branch -d branch_1.0 删除branch_1.0
主题三 更补
1:git commit -C HEAD --amend
使用最近commit增补提交,不产生新的commit log
2:git reset --hard HEAD~1
将版本库回复到HEAD之前的版本
主题一 基本使用
1:下载 :git clone ***
2:本地与服务器端同步 :git pull
3:本地的状态查询:git status
4:本地修改同步至服务器端 :git commit -a -m "log_message" (-a是提交所有改动,-m是加入log信息)
5:本地修改上传至服务器端 :git push
主题二 分支
1:git branch 查看所有分支
2:git branch branch_0.1 master 从主分支master创建branch_0.1分支
3:git branch -m branch_0.1 branch_1.0 将branch_0.1重命名为branch_1.0
4:git checkout branch_1.0/master 切换到branch_1.0/master分支
小窍门:3与4的一步实现方式为:git checkout -b branch_1.0 master
5:git rebase branch_1.0(前提假设已git checkout master)
在branch_1.0与master分叉处后master的变更append至branch_1.0(较难理解)
6:git branch -d branch_1.0 删除branch_1.0
主题三 更补
1:git commit -C HEAD --amend
使用最近commit增补提交,不产生新的commit log
2:git reset --hard HEAD~1
将版本库回复到HEAD之前的版本
相关文章推荐
- Git命令入门小结
- 新手入门使用git 简单使用 终端命令
- git使用入门-常用命令
- git(一)-git入门,版本库初始化以及常用命令操作
- 30 分钟 git 命令入门到放弃
- git命令入门
- Git高速入门——Git安装、创建版本号库以及经常使用命令
- Git操作简单入门及相关命令
- Git快速入门-常用命令之独奏篇
- git常用命令,助你快速入门
- GIT常用命令——入门必备
- Git快速入门和常用命令
- git入门常用命令
- Git 命令从入门到转行
- 30分钟Git命令“从入门到放弃”
- git入门-----初始化命令(init、clone),Basic Snapshotting(add、status、commit、diff、reset、stash)
- Git常用命令及GitHub入门使用
- Git命令初入门(一)
- Git快速入门-常用命令之交响乐篇
- 经验分享git命令入门到精通